1. A sunlight viewable multi-color electroluminescent display panel, comprising:
- a glass substrate;
a plurality of parallel transparent electrodes deposited on said glass substrate, each of said transparent electrodes having a metal assist structure formed on and in electrical contact over a portion of said transparent electrodes;
a first dielectric layer deposited on said plurality of transparent electrodes;
a layer of phosphor material deposited on said first dielectric layer having a preselected activator and a preselected co-activator implanted therein to provide color luminescent material;
a second dielectric layer deposited on said layer of phosphor material;
a layer of light absorbing dark material, deposited on said second dielectric layer for reducing reflected light; and
a plurality of metal electrodes each deposited in parallel over said layer of light absorbing dark material.

Abstract
A multi-color TFEL display includes a low ohm metal assist structure in electrical contact with the transparent electrodes to improve display brightness, and a light absorbing dark layer to increase display contrast.
